    Thomas Leonard Shevlin (March 1, 1883 – December 29, 1915) was an American college football player and coach at Yale University and a businessman. He was a consensus All-American for three of his four years, selected a first-team All-American by some selector in all.

    William Brownell Goodwin (October 7, 1866 – May 17, 1950) was an American college football player and coach, track and field athlete, rowing coach, insurance executive, and archeologist. He played football at Yale University in 1884 and was a member of Yale's track and field team in 1886 and 1887.

    He was born on July 24, 1883, in Wooster, Ohio. [1] He lived in Fremont, Ohio for much of his youth, where he played football for the Fremont Football Club. [3] He became Captain of the Yale track team before he competed for the United States in the 1912 Summer Olympics held in Stockholm, Sweden in the hammer throw, where he won the bronze medal. [4]
